Jogging routes around Lasek na Kole offer a tranquil escape into mixed forests within Warsaw. The area is characterized by lush woodland and easily accessible paths, providing a refreshing environment for physical activity. These trails cater to various preferences and fitness levels, making it a welcoming spot for runners. The terrain generally features gentle gradients, suitable for both leisurely jogs and more challenging runs.

On January 6, 1940, Germany executed approx. 96 Poles, mainly from the Warsaw intelligentsia, in the Szwedzkie Mountains (currently Warsaw-Bemowo). This place, forgotten for years, is now commemorated by annual ceremonies organized by the IPN and local authorities at the monument at the intersection of Westerplatte and Zielony Przylądek streets.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many running routes are available in the Lasek na Kole area?

There are over 700 running routes recorded in the Lasek na Kole area on komoot. These include a wide variety of paths, from easy loops to more challenging long-distance runs, catering to all fitness levels.

What kind of terrain can I expect on the jogging trails in Lasek na Kole?

The jogging trails in Lasek na Kole are characterized by tranquil mixed forests and lush woodland, offering a refreshing environment. The paths are generally easily accessible with gentle gradients, making them suitable for both leisurely jogs and more intense runs.

Are there easy running routes suitable for beginners or a relaxed jog?

Yes, Lasek na Kole offers many easy running options. Out of over 700 routes, more than 100 are classified as easy. These paths are generally well-maintained and provide a comfortable experience through the serene forest landscape.

What do other runners say about the trails in Lasek na Kole?

The running routes in Lasek na Kole are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.5 stars from over 390 reviews. Nearly 40,000 runners have used komoot to explore the varied terrain, often praising the tranquil mixed forests and easily accessible paths.

Are there any longer or more challenging running routes in Lasek na Kole?

Yes, for those seeking a greater challenge, Lasek na Kole offers several longer routes. One example is the Lake in Moczydło Park – St. John Climacus Orthodox Church loop from Warszawa Koło, which spans approximately 15 km and is classified as difficult.

Can I find circular running routes in Lasek na Kole?

Yes, Lasek na Kole is known for its diverse range of marked routes and loops. Many of the available running paths are circular, allowing you to start and finish at the same point, such as the Lake in Moczydło Park loop from Cmentarz Powązkowski.

Are there any running routes that pass by notable landmarks or points of interest?

While Lasek na Kole is primarily known for its natural forest setting, some routes connect to nearby urban green spaces and points of interest. For example, the Józef Bem Monument – Ulrich Park Illuminations loop from Warszawa Koło winds through urban green spaces and illuminated areas, offering a different experience.

Is Lasek na Kole suitable for activities other than jogging?

Absolutely! Beyond jogging and walking, Lasek na Kole is well-regarded for cycling, including road cycling, gravel biking, and mountain biking. It's also a suitable location for Nordic walking, and some areas feature an outdoor gym and a skatepark.

What is a popular moderate running route in the area?

A popular moderate running route is the Fort Bema – Footbridge at Fort Bema loop from Cmentarz Wojskowy na Powązkach. This trail is about 7.5 km long and leads through historical parkland, offering a balanced challenge.

Are there shorter running loops available for a quick workout?

Yes, if you're looking for a shorter run, there are many options. The Lake in Moczydło Park loop from Warszawa Koło is a moderate 5.1 km path, perfect for a quick yet engaging workout.

What makes Lasek na Kole a good place for running in Warsaw?

Lasek na Kole offers a unique combination of tranquil mixed forests and easily accessible paths right within Warsaw. Its serene environment, lush woodland, and diverse range of marked routes make it an ideal spot for runners of all levels to escape the urban bustle and connect with nature.
